subject: Voice Transcription Software Is Changing The Way We Work [print this page]


There are a number of different fields that can benefit from the use of voice transcription software. Basically, this software allows information that has been delivered in an audio format using the spoken word to be converted into text. Because we can generally speak much faster than we can type this will represent an increase in efficiency and productivity in a number of different industries.

Anyone who needs to create large volumes of text can use these software to their advantage; whether it is somebody who writes books or articles for somebody involved in the medical transcription field it is changing the way that we work.

These software has the ability to learn; as you can imagine when the spoken word is converted into text by software it will often contain mistakes. This can be for a number of reasons, the most common of which is that certain words sound very similar and many people have speech patterns than include accents or improper pronunciation. The software can be trained to listen for specific words and give the most likely candidate.

This voice transcription software has revolutionized many industries including the medical field. Years ago it may have been difficult to imagine the software would change the medical profession so much, but the fact that physicians can now dictate client files into some type of recording device and then pass it on to someone else who can use this software to convert it to text for insertion into a patients file has meant that the physician has more time to spend with patients.

Many people are concerned that these software will eliminate jobs but this is not the case. Not only will jobs be created in the production of this product but it will allow people who are employed in the transcription industry to work more efficiently and it will make their work easier. In many cases it will cut down on repetitive motion injuries like carpal tunnel syndrome. The transcriptionist will still need to use a keyboard but there will be reduced reliance on it.
